NordicTrack T Series 9 Treadmill
The NordicTrack T Series 9 is a strong contender in the fold-up treadmill category, especially appealing for those who want a versatile workout machine at home. It offers a powerful 3.6 CHP motor capable of speeds up to 20 km/h, which is fast enough for serious runners and sprinters. The treadmill has a 0-12% incline, allowing you to simulate hills and get a more intense workout targeting different muscle groups. Its foldable design saves space when not in use, though the treadmill weighs about 116 kg, so moving it around might require some effort.
The 10-inch tilting HD touchscreen is a standout feature, providing access to iFIT’s extensive workout library and live coaching. This smart integration adapts workouts to your fitness level and syncs with popular fitness apps, making tracking progress easy and motivating. The screen also lets you stream entertainment, helping workouts feel less like a chore.
Cushioning is adjustable with the SelectFlex system, allowing you to choose between softer or firmer running surfaces for comfort or support depending on your preference. The treadmill’s sturdy alloy steel frame supports heavy use and durability. One minor downside is that assembly is required, which can be a bit challenging for some. This treadmill is suitable for walkers, joggers, and runners who want a space-saving machine packed with smart features and solid performance, but it may be less ideal if you need something ultra-lightweight or prefer a treadmill that’s ready to use out of the box without assembly.
NordicTrack T Series 10 Treadmill
The NordicTrack T Series 10 treadmill is a strong choice for adults looking for a fold-up treadmill that supports running, jogging, and walking workouts. It boasts a powerful 3.0 CHP motor capable of speeds up to 20 km/h, which means it can handle fast running and interval training well. The running surface is spacious enough for comfortable strides, and the treadmill includes a 0-12% incline range, adding variety to your training by simulating uphill running or walking. A standout feature is the 10-inch tilting touchscreen that connects to iFIT, offering thousands of workouts, expert coaching, and syncing options with popular fitness apps like Strava and Garmin. This makes tracking progress and staying motivated easier and more interactive.
The treadmill also has SelectFlex cushioning, which lets you adjust the deck's softness or firmness to reduce joint impact during your workouts. It folds to save space, which is great for home environments with limited room, although its weight is quite heavy at 209 kg, meaning it might be tricky to move frequently without help. The console offers Bluetooth connectivity, USB charging, and a water bottle holder, adding convenience during exercise. One downside could be the size and weight, which might not suit very small spaces or users needing a lightweight, easily portable model. Additionally, accessing the full iFIT experience requires a subscription, which adds to ongoing costs.
This treadmill is an excellent option for users wanting a feature-rich, durable machine with smart training options who are comfortable with the larger size and investment.

This foldable treadmill from Zeporix offers a neat solution for home workouts, especially if you have limited space. It features a 500-watt motor with a peak capacity of 2.0 HP, which supports speeds up to 10 km/h — enough for walking or light jogging. The running surface measures 100 x 38 cm, which is on the smaller side but still comfortable for walking. One of its strengths is the folding design with a handle that can be retracted, making it easy to store under a desk or in a closet. Weighing just 25 kg and equipped with transport wheels, it’s easy to move around when needed.
The treadmill includes a 3.5-inch LCD display that shows time, distance, calories, and speed, along with 12 preset programs and three countdown modes, helping to keep workouts varied and motivating. A notable safety feature is the advanced shock absorption system with six integrated shock absorbers and a non-slip belt, which helps reduce impact on joints—great if you want a more comfortable walking experience.
The maximum user weight is 100 kg, which might be limiting for heavier users. The treadmill lacks incline options, making it best suited for flat-surface walking rather than hill training. Also, the motor, while quiet, is designed more for walking or light jogging rather than intense running sessions. Maintenance like applying silicone oil is recommended to keep it running smoothly over time. This treadmill is well-suited for individuals looking for a compact, foldable treadmill primarily for walking or light jogging indoors. It combines convenience, safety, and decent motor power, but may not meet the needs of heavier users or those wanting advanced features like incline adjustments.
